Warriors Favored To Deny LeBron James 3rd NBA Title

Warriors Favored To Deny LeBron James 3rd NBA Title

No team since the 1991 Chicago Bulls has won an NBA title without having a single player on the roster with championship experience but the Golden State Warriors are -200 favorites to win their first NBA title since 1975 against Cleveland, which has never won an NBA championship or any title in a major sport since 1964. The Cavs are +170 on the Bovada series line. For Thursday's Game 1 in Oakland, the Warriors are 5.5-point favorites.

Need To Know

Golden State has snapped a 40-year NBA Finals drought, the longest stretch between two NBA Finals appearances by any franchise in NBA history. Golden State is the first team since the 1997 Utah Jazz to reach The Finals without using a single player who had previous Finals experience.

Golden State Head Coach Steve Kerr and Cleveland’s David Blatt are set to become the first head coaches to meet in The Finals in their first year at the helm since 1947 — the league’s first season — when Eddie Gottlieb’s Philadelphia Warriors faced off against Harold Olsen’s Chicago Stag

Of course Golden State's Steph Curry is the NBA MVP this season and it's the 31st team a regular-season MVP has made it to the NBA Finals. Twenty-two of the past 30 times the regular-season MVP's team won. The last: LeBron James in 2013. King James is in the Finals for the fifth straight year and sixth time overall. He is 2-3 in those.

Cavs Are Beaten Up

LeBron is going to have to be extraordinary for his team to win this series. The Cavaliers have been without Kevin Love since the second quarter of Game 4 in Boston and without Kyrie Irving through parts of the Conference Semis and Conference Finals. All LeBron has done is turn up his game to compensate for the other two-thirds of Cleveland’s big three.

Against the Hawks in the East Finals, LeBron nearly averaged a triple-double at 30.3 points, 11.0 rebounds and 9.3 assists through the four-game sweep. LeBron was still nursing a pair of nagging injuries when the squads hooked up in Oakland, but was ready to rumble in their matchup at home on February 26 – leading both teams with a season-high 42 points to go with 11 boards, five assists, three steals and a block in 36 minutes of action.

Aside from his struggles from the perimeter, especially from beyond the arc (where James is shooting just 18 percent), James is still among the postseason’s top three in scoring (27.6, 3rd) and assists (8.3, 3rd) while ranking fourth with nine double-doubles.

Golden State won a team-record 39 games at home this year -- joining the 2008-09 Cavaliers as one of just seven teams in NBA history to do so. The Warriors led the league in point-differential at home, outscoring their guests by an average of 14.6 points per victory, five points better than the second-place Spurs. Like the Cavaliers, the Warriors have dropped just one home game during the playoffs, a Game 2 loss to the Grizzlies in the Second Round. Cleveland is 6-1 on the road in the playoffs and won 14 of its final 15 regular-season games against Western Conference teams.
